People who have only flown into Madrid to get to SJPP will tell you that Madrid is the only way to go. People who have only flown into Paris to get to SJPP will tell you that Paris the only way to go. I've flown into both to get to SJPP. I much greatly prefer making my way to SJPP from Paris. The reality is that neither way is quick and easy, but going through Paris takes less total time in transit. This is especially true if you are flying from Seattle, Denver, Minneapolis, Chicago, Detroit, Philadelphia, New York, or Boston to Europe. Less true if you are flying from Miami, Houston or Atlanta.
